Descripción
Hiberno-Norse refers specifically to the culure of Vikings linked to the Gaelic-speaking areas of Ireland. It was once used in a broader sense by scholars to characterize all Scandinavian culture in Gaelic-speaking areaw of North England as well as Ireland; and used in contrast to the related concept 'Anglo-Dane'.
